POL or Passive Optical Lan is a network solution
which is widely being used in several industries and helps to make the
strengthens the network system. Passive Optical LAN helps various service
industries such as governments, hospitals, hotels, real estate developers, and
universities by reducing their infrastructure cost and following single network
module. This helps the business to enhances the overall efficiency of the
network and the process. POL also helps in improving the mobile connectivity of
the business process and all the associated users. Traditional networking
solution such as LAN which is still being used by majority of the industry is
lacking with several benefits. Increasing the number of users is putting heavy
traffic on the traditional LAN infrastructure where passive optical LAN has
proven to be an efficient solution and alternative to traditional LAN solution.

Passive optical LAN uses optical
splitters at place of workgroup switches which helps the business to reduce the
cost of energy and act as a cost-efficient option for the overall network
segment. Also, adoption of optical splitters will help the business to
minimizes the non-renewable electrical equipment’s and reduce the carbon
footprint. Passive optical LAN has also proven to be more reliable when any
data exchange between two systems is happening. It also helps to reduce the
downtime and disconnection which happens more frequent with the traditional
cable network.

September,
2017, CommScope, Inc., a global leader in
infrastructure solutions for communications networks, has evolved its optical
access network products by offering a new PON (Passive Optical Network) solution
to the industry that is flexible to accommodate both EPON (Ethernet Passive
Optical Network) and GPON (Gigabit Passive Optical Network) technologies. The
industry has recognized this technology standard as important to delivering IP
and Ethernet services and business communications. A completely scalable
end-to-end PON system, such as CommScope’s new PON solution, provides operators
with the bandwidth and additional service options their subscribers have come
to expect.

Passive
Optical LAN Global Market - Regional Analysis
Asia-pacific is leading the market for
Passive optical LAN. The growing demand for the high-speed internet in the
emerging countries like China and India is boosting the market in this region.
Also, industrialization and growing industries as BFSI, manufacturing, IT and
Telecommunication in the region is also playing major role in the market
growth. Growing economy and immense opportunities in Asian countries is
attracting global players of POL in the region leading to high demand and
consumption of optical fibre. North America stands as second largest market for
Passive Optical LAN due to technological advancement and growing IT and
semiconductor industry. The region is also home to some of the key players of
Passive Optical LAN system. Europe on the other hand stands as third biggest
market for Passive Optical LAN. Rich BFSI and automotive industry in European
countries are some of the major factor which is driving the market of optical
LAN in the region. Also, presence of developed countries such as Germany,
France, Italy and UK is also driving the market in the region.
